Abstract

This research aimed to investigate the influence of Powtoon usage and reading habits on students' reading comprehension achievement at SMK Utama Bakti Palembang. This research was conducted using Factorial Design as an experimental method. The study encompassed a population of 209 students, with a sample size of 56 students, and employed a factorial design methodology. The findings revealed that the utilization of Powtoon positively impacted students' reading comprehension skills, regardless of their reading habits, be it high or low. Furthermore, reading habits demonstrated a significant effect on students' reading achievement, with those having high reading habits exhibiting superior reading comprehension compared to their low-reading habit counterparts, irrespective of Powtoon usage. This research contributes valuable insights into the dynamic interaction between Powtoon implementation and reading habits in molding students' reading abilities, thus carrying potential implications for teachers and curriculum designers in enhancing the quality of learning and providing adequate support to enhance students' reading proficiency.
